LANCASTER, N.H. — A school principal’s wife has pleaded guilty to a harassment charge stemming from a case in which she was accused of impersonating a New Hampshire state investigator and tampering with a witness.

Kellie Gorham had worked as a paraprofessional at Colebrook Elementary School. Her husband, Dan Gorham, is principal.

The Caledonian Record reported Russell Marcotte told police Kellie Gorham shook her fist at his daughter, who attends the school. He said it was a result of ongoing bullying.

Authorities said in January, Kellie Gorham called Marcotte and posed as a state Department of Education investigator. She asked that his daughter retract her statement given to police.

Kellie Gorham received a 30-day jail sentence, suspended for a year of good behavior.
